4 / 36 page ADL5375 Data Sheet Rev. C | Page 4 of 36 Parameter Conditions ADL5375-05 ADL5375-15 Unit Min Typ Max Min Typ Max LO = 1900 MHz Output Power, POUT VIQ = 1 V p-p differential 0.53 0.49 dBm Modulator Voltage Gain RF output divided by baseband input voltage −3.4 −3.4 dB Output P1dB 9.9 10.5 dBm Output Return Loss −16.2 −15.5 dB Carrier Feedthrough −40.3 −35.5 dBm Sideband Suppression −50.2 −49.4 dBc Quadrature Error 0.02 0.21 Degrees I/Q Amplitude Balance 0.07 0.10 dB Second Harmonic POUT − (fLO + (2 × fBB)) −67.9 −72.1 dBc ADL5375-05 POUT = 0.53dBm ADL5375-15 POUT = 0.49dBm Third Harmonic POUT − (fLO + (3 × fBB)) −51.8 −62.8 dBc ADL5375-05 POUT = 0.53dBm ADL5375-15 POUT = 0.49dBm Output IP2 f1BB = 3.5 MHz, f2BB = 4.5 MHz, baseband I/Q amplitude per tone = 0.5 V p-p differential 62.6 61 dBm Output IP3 f1BB = 3.5 MHz, f2BB = 4.5 MHz, baseband I/Q amplitude per tone = 0.5 V p-p differential 24.3 22.1 dBm Noise Floor I/Q inputs = 0 V differential with a dc bias only, 20 MHz carrier offset −160.0 −158.2 dBm/Hz LO = 2150 MHz Output Power, POUT VIQ = 1 V p-p differential 0.73 0.57 dBm Modulator Voltage Gain RF output divided by baseband input voltage −3.2 −3.4 dB Output P1dB 10.0 10.6 dBm Output Return Loss −17.1 −16.1 dB Carrier Feedthrough −39.7 −34.2 dBm Sideband Suppression −47.3 −50.2 dBc Quadrature Error −0.16 −0.18 Degrees I/Q Amplitude Balance 0.07 0.10 dB Second Harmonic POUT − (fLO + (2 × fBB)) −71.3 −81.7 dBc ADL5375-05 POUT = 0.73 dBm ADL5375-15 POUT = 0.57 dBm Third Harmonic POUT − (fLO + (3 × fBB)) −52.4 −65.3 dBc ADL5375-05 POUT = 0.73 dBm ADL5375-15 POUT = 0.57 dBm Output IP2 f1BB = 3.5 MHz, f2BB = 4.5 MHz, baseband I/Q amplitude per tone = 0.5 V p-p differential 61.6 61.8 dBm Output IP3 f1BB = 3.5 MHz, f2BB = 4.5 MHz, baseband I/Q amplitude per tone = 0.5 V p-p differential 24.2 22.3 dBm Noise Floor I/Q inputs = 0 V differential with a dc bias only, 20 MHz carrier offset −159.5 −157.9 dBm/Hz LO = 2600 MHz Output Power, POUT VIQ = 1 V p-p differential 0.61 0.62 dBm Modulator Voltage Gain RF output divided by baseband input voltage −3.4 −3.3 dB Output P1dB 9.6 10.6 dBm Output Return Loss −19.3 −18 dB Carrier Feedthrough −36.5 −33.3 dBm Sideband Suppression −48.3 −48.5 dBc Quadrature Error −0.37 0.19 Degrees I/Q Amplitude Balance 0.07 0.11 dB Second Harmonic POUT − (fLO + (2 × fBB)) −60.9 −55.9 dBc |
